Founded in 1910, Dignity Health - Mercy Hospital is a 229-bed, acute care, nonprofit hospital located in Bakersfield, California. Serving nearly 90,000 patients annually, the hospital offers a full complement of services including Level II NICU, cancer care, women’s health, and orthopedics. Additionally, Mercy Hospital Downtown & Mercy Hospital Southwest have been recognized as an LGBTQ+ Healthcare Equality High Performer by the Human Rights Campaign Foundation. They are both Joint Commission-certified Primary Stroke Centers. Mercy Hospital Downtown offers the only inpatient Oncology Unit in Bakersfield while Mercy Hospital Southwest has the only Obstetric Emergency Department in Bakersfield.

Job Summary and Responsibilities

As a Staffing Specialist, you will be responsible for optimizing staffing levels across departments, ensuring adequate coverage and operational efficiency.

Every day you will schedule personnel, process staffing requests, manage call-outs, and communicate effectively with staff and management regarding assignments and availability.

To be successful, you will demonstrate strong organizational skills, meticulous attention to detail in scheduling, and excellent communication, crucial for maintaining optimal workforce deployment and service continuity.

 

NURSING UNIT SCHEDULING

  • Responsible for entering approved department schedules and ensuring that they are posted per union contract
    timeframe.
  • Prepares daily staffing sheets and ascertain completeness and accuracy.
  • Maintain awareness of the census and acuity of patients in the nursing areas.
  • Responsible for staffing of patient care areas. Consults with Nurse Managers/designee in determining patient census and appropriate staffing needs. Communicates with float pool and registry personnel for scheduling purposes.
  • Act as a liaison for "call in" personnel and make necessary calls for replacement staff.
  • Prepares daily staffing projection to fax to the charge nurse of each unit for the oncoming shift.
  • Prepares all necessary paperwork for the House Supervisor
  • Maintains staffing changes in computer and all other documentation as received- MD notes, change slips, new hire information, termination information, licensure information, etc.
  • Responsible for preparing a weekly staffing projection for all department managers.
  • Responsible for appropriate filing of all documentation in the office
